What's Causing the Stains, Chips, or Wear on Buena Park Smiles?

Three root causes account for nearly every cosmetic complaint Buena Park patients bring to our Brea office.

Coffee, tea, and red wine staining: The chromogens in dark-colored beverages bind to the porous outer enamel layer over time. Buena Park hospitality and entertainment workers report higher coffee consumption than the regional average, and the staining shows.

Bruxism (nighttime tooth grinding): Stress, sleep position, and bite misalignment trigger nighttime grinding in roughly 30% of adults. The damage shows as flattened front teeth, chipped edges, and visible enamel loss along the biting surface.

Diet acid erosion: Citrus drinks, sports beverages, and acidic foods soften enamel temporarily after consumption. Brushing within 30 minutes of acid exposure removes softened enamel — accelerating the wear that shows as transparent or shorter front teeth.

Which Cosmetic Procedure Solves Each Buena Park Smile Complaint?

Dr. Liswi matches the procedure to the underlying problem rather than recommending a single signature treatment.

Smile ComplaintBest ProcedureCost RangeLifespan
General yellowing from coffee/teaProfessional whitening$400 - $7001-2 years per session
Single chipped or fractured toothComposite bonding$300 - $6005-7 years
Multiple worn or shortened teethPorcelain veneers$1,500 - $2,500/tooth15-20 years
Severe staining (tetracycline, fluorosis)Porcelain veneers$1,500 - $2,500/tooth15-20 years
Misaligned + stained combinationInvisalign + whitening$4,500 - $8,000Permanent (alignment)

The wrong procedure for the wrong problem wastes money. Whitening cannot fix a chipped tooth. Bonding cannot mask deep tetracycline staining. Veneers are excessive for general coffee staining. The matching matters more than the procedure choice.

How Long Does Professional Whitening Last for Buena Park Patients?

Professional whitening results last 1-2 years on average, with touch-up trays extending results indefinitely. Coffee, tea, and red wine consumption shorten the effective duration. Patients who avoid staining beverages often retain results for 3+ years.

Can Bonding Fix a Chipped Front Tooth in One Visit?

Yes — composite bonding repairs chipped front teeth in a single 45-60 minute appointment with no anesthesia required in most cases. Dr. Liswi sculpts the composite directly on the tooth, light-cures it, then polishes for a natural finish.

Can I Combine Whitening With Bonding or Veneers?

Yes — and combining is often the smart sequence: whiten first to establish the target shade, then color-match the bonding or veneers to the brightened teeth. Reversing the sequence locks the bonding shade darker than your final whitened teeth.

Does Insurance Cover Any Cosmetic Procedures in California?

PPO insurance typically covers zero cosmetic procedures, but bonding for chipped teeth often qualifies as restorative coverage at 50-80%. We document treatment with the codes most likely to qualify for legitimate restorative coverage when clinically appropriate.
